Rejected petition Hold a UK-Wide referendum on whether Scotland should remain part of the UK

There are calls for a Scottish Referendum on whether Scotland should remain part of the UK.

More details

There is clearly much discussion and debate around whether Scotland should remain part of the UK. There has already been one referendum on this issue - voted on by the Scots. However, the ramifications of whether Scotland leaves or remains has a profound effect on ALL those in the UK. It therefore would be fair to seek the opinion of all of the UK in a second Referendum.

This petition was rejected

Why was this petition rejected?

There’s already a petition about this issue. We cannot accept a new petition when we already have one about a very similar issue.
